About us

Legal Aid NSW delivers accessible legal services across criminal, family and civil law. We provide advice, court representation, and family dispute resolution through 28 offices and phone-based support, helping people navigate the legal system with confidence and fairness.

About the role

Provide support, mentoring and technical supervision of solicitors in the provision of family law and care and protection legal services to socially and economically disadvantaged people. This also includes directly providing legal services to clients of Legal Aid NSW, including in more complex matters.

The essential requirements for this role

You must:

  • be admitted or be eligible for admission as a legal practitioner in NSW

  • be able to provide a current NSW Practising Certificate before you start work with us

  • be willing to do a Criminal Record Check and Working with Children Check

  • hold Australian or NZ citizenship, Australian Permanent Residency (for ongoing vacancies) or a valid visa to work in Australia (for temporary vacancies)

  • have the capacity to travel to rural and regional areas

The Family Law Division have several roles where it is a statutory obligation for staff to hold a valid Working with Children Check. You will be required to provide your Working with Children Check details prior to commencement in any role requiring the check.
